Directed by Michael Covert, Trace FraimWhen the mother of Junior and his younger brother Scooter, twenty-something, dies, they realize they need a woman around the house, since they haven't a clue how to cook or keep house. Their first attempts, with hookers and strippers, are disastrous. But when they kidnap DeDe from the grocery store, they find someone that's eager for an excuse to leave her abusive husband (who also happens to be the local sheriff). He takes revenge and burns down their ramshackle house, leaving them broke. No problem, they've got their guns, and they start robbing the local bank, which actually likes the excitement, especially since the boys are so polite about it.

Dirt Trivia
Dirt was released on April 21, 2001.
Dirt was directed by Michael Covert, Trace Fraim.
Dirt has a runtime of 1 hr 42 min.
Dirt was produced by Trudi Callon, Kirk Hassig.
The key characters in Dirt are Junior Beal McCoy (Michael Covert), Scooter (Trace Fraim), Dede (Tara Chocol).
Dirt is rated R.
Dirt is a Comedy, Crime film.
Dirt has an audience rating of 6 out of 10.
